We have a hanging closet organizer- the ones that hang from the rod and have seven square "pockets". The leos are sorted by fabric type (velvet, mystique, other), main color, and sleeve length. We have a second one for shorts/capris, competition panties, and sports bras. I have an old photo box that has all the scrunchies in it, and it also holds the needles, string, and brush. We have a big cup filled with ponytail holders next to it.
 
We have 2 cheap 5 drawer plastic "towers". Practice Leotards are sorted by size CM/CL, AXS, AS, AM, AL/AXL in one tower. In the other tower... scrunchies and headbands, CM-CL shorts, AXS-AS shorts, AM-AL shorts, sportsbras. Of course, competition leotards are hung in the closet... on a hanger, inside the warm ups, inside the gym bag, with the matching scrunchie on the hanger too.

Hook racks on the back of the laundry room door, bileveled....they go straight from the washer to hanging to dry....
 
We have a one of those hangers with multiple hooks that hangs from the back of the door. The leos (and shorts) hang there on the back of the closet door.
 
She has a leo/scrunchie/gym shorts drawer in her dresser. Usually clean practice leos are dumped in there, unfolded, by me. She scrounges around in the drawer to find what she wants to wear, and selects matching or coordinating scrunchie.

Competition leo hangs in the closet with warm up suit.

I also don't wash leos until she's down to the last one or two, which forces her to go through the rotation.
 
They are in a drawer which is a huge victory from when they were invading the bedroom. She hates the scrunchies, so other than the competition one she has to wear, I 'get' the rest, lol...
 
DD has two closet shelves for hanging clothes. Leos go on the bottom one for now. She's short so her dresses aren't very long. Scrunchies go on the neck of the hanger. She can easily grab and go, and hang them up herself once washed. Maybe seems impractical to many, but it works great for us, and she can easily glance to spot a leo she wants/needs for that day.
 
Practice ones in a basket on her closet shelf. Comp ones with warm ups hanging in the closet
